The article is devoted to the problem of forensic psychological evaluation of victims of domestic violence. Domestic violence has become one of the most urgent social problems of the modern Ukrainian family. It is emphasized that analysis of modern domestic expert practice testifies absence of the appropriate expert methodology developed and approved by the Ministry of Justice of Ukraine for performing psychological examination in the criminal implementations stipulated by article 126-1 of the Criminal Code of Ukraine. The purpose of the article is to determine the outcomes of forensic expert activity in the context of the problem of forensic psychological evaluation of of domestic violence victims. The necessity of optimization of methodical provision of expert activity concerning victims of domestic violence based on: determining domestic violence as a phenomenon with complex pluricausal nature; isolating the concepts of “quarrel”, “conflict”, “violence”; differentiating the types of domestic violence; understanding the immediate and remote consequences of domestic violence; analyzing individual- psychological characteristics of violence victims. The initial positions of the expert’s work on the forensic psychological examination of victims of domestic violence based on the principles that in general determine the construction of a psychodiagnostic research are substantiated: methodical restriction; mutual verification and comparison of the results; necessity-sufficiency; interconnection of the capabilities of the diagnostic toolkit and the depth of sensing of psychic reality. It is noted that the considered problem is at the initial stage of theoretical research and practical implementation in modern expert activity. The identified starting positions of expert activity in the context of the problem of forensic psychological examination of victims of domestic violence can be the basis for substantiating and implementing the relevant expert technique.
